The Saints

The Saints are an Australian rock band, formed in Brisbane in 1974. They are considered to be one of the first and most influential punk groups. Bob Geldof has been quoted as saying, "Rock music in the Seventies was changed by three bands - the Sex Pistols, the Ramones and The Saints".[1][2] The original members of the band were schoolmates Chris Bailey (singer-songwriter, later a guitarist); Ed Kuepper (guitarist-songwriter); and Ivor Hay (drummer). Their musical inspiration came from sources as diverse as 1950s rock 'n' roll such as Little Richard and Elvis Presley (an early incarnation of the group was called Kid Galahad and the Eternals)[2] and 1960s proto-punk bands like The Stooges and MC5.
